.I had 2 lights come on. First one said service advance trac. The second came on that hill assist start. The third no turn signal. I took it immediately to our Ford Lincoln dealer it Midland, Michigan. They have had it almost 3 weeks. The part supplier said it is out of stock and they have no idea when be in. I asked can you check with another dealership to see if they have one. He said they are out. I put a complaint into Lincoln they gave in a case# [XXX]. The driver that took us home said that, usually when the steering module goes out you can't steer the car. I was fortunate to get it to the dealership, very scared seeing I had no turn signals. Power steering froze up instantly when sudden fluid drop in system. Car could not be steered to side of road. Once fluid was put back in reservoir the steering came back. This could have cause S fatal accident.
